The Project Co-Ordinator's Role The successful Project Co-Ordinator will provide administrative, financial and operational support to Directors, Design Managers, Office Managers and wider project teams.

Responsibilities will include setting up new projects, raising purchase orders, maintaining project projections, supporting invoicing and reconciling subcontractor invoices.

The Project Co-Ordinator will also maintain project documentation, drawing registers and document management systems.

Further duties will include tracking Requests for Information, Early Warning registers and project deliverables, coordinating statutory and client approvals, and following up outstanding actions.
